Directions:
Recommended for Adult dogs 7 years and older. Not recommended for Puppies, pregnant or nursing dogs. During pregnancy or nursing, feed a Science Diet Puppy food. Feeding amounts are a starting point only and should be adjusted to maintain proper weight. When feeding this food for the first time, mix increasing amounts of the pet's new food with decreasing amounts of the old food over a 7-day period.
